Abstract

The Library Store Management System is a digital platform designed to automate and simplify library operations such as book storage, issue, return, inventory tracking, and user management. Traditional library systems rely heavily on manual processes which are time-consuming, error-prone, and inefficient. This proposed system provides a secure, fast, and user-friendly solution that enhances accessibility and efficiency. The system supports real-time updates, reduces paperwork, minimizes human error, and improves overall library performance. It is beneficial for educational institutions, public libraries, and research centers.
